Transaction 035b82f816ae65591ed8e1b1a82424eab54c6ea3d428e27c534708e55d6f9972

160 Input
2 Outputs
  • 035b82f816ae65591ed8e1b1a82424eab54c6ea3d428e27c534708e55d6f9972:0
  • value  405402977
    address  3KA94bcz5xkBWvoxfBfXe8nPzwUpKuUjhP
  • 035b82f816ae65591ed8e1b1a82424eab54c6ea3d428e27c534708e55d6f9972:1
  • value  946563
    address  39Fn5YTKeYaeviYPq1suxmvweHBUkpBVFN